The Shelter Years

Max, a 10-year-old Labrador mix, had spent nearly a year in the shelter. His muzzle had turned gray, and his eyes showed both wisdom and longing. While puppies were adopted quickly, Max was passed over time and again because of his age. Many assumed senior dogs had little to give, but they couldn’t have been more wrong.

An Unexpected Visit

One chilly afternoon, a family walked through the shelter doors. They had recently lost their elderly dog and were hesitant about adopting again. As they toured the kennels, Max approached the bars slowly, wagging his tail. His calm presence immediately caught their attention. The bond was instant and undeniable.

The Adoption Day

Adopting a senior dog comes with unique challenges—health concerns, shorter lifespan, and special care. But this family was ready. After meeting Max, they decided that giving him love for his remaining years mattered more than anything. The paperwork was completed, and Max walked out of the shelter into his new beginning.

Life at Home

At first, Max was cautious, unsure if this new life would last. But within days, he settled into a routine—morning walks, warm meals, and evenings curled up beside his new family. His energy returned, his coat shone brighter, and his spirit lifted. He had found his forever home at last.

The Transformation

Senior dogs like Max may move slower, but they offer something priceless: gratitude. Every wag of his tail, every gentle nudge was a thank you to the family who gave him another chance. His story inspired friends, neighbors, and even shelter staff who had once feared he would never be adopted.

Why Senior Dog Adoption Matters

  • Overlooked Companions: Senior dogs are often the last to be adopted despite their loving nature.
  • Calmer Temperaments: They are usually house-trained, less destructive, and more relaxed than puppies.
  • Pure Gratitude: Older dogs show remarkable appreciation for kindness and stability.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

  • Are senior dogs harder to adopt?
    Yes, many adopters choose puppies, leaving older dogs overlooked. But seniors can be easier and calmer companions.
  • Do senior dogs require more vet visits?
    They may need regular checkups, but preventive care ensures they stay healthy and comfortable.
  • Can senior dogs bond with new families?
    Absolutely. Dogs of any age form deep connections when shown love and consistency.
  • How long do senior dogs live after adoption?
    It varies, but many live several fulfilling years when cared for in a loving home.
  • Why adopt a senior dog instead of a puppy?
    Seniors offer calm companionship, established training, and a unique sense of gratitude.
